Signs You Need to Replace Your Kitchen Sink

Some sink problems are fixable. A leaky faucet, stubborn drain, or worn-out sprayer head are all things a local plumber can fix without touching the sink. But certain issues mean that a kitchen sink repair in Waxahachie won't cut it anymore. Watch for these signs:

  • Visible cracks or chips in porcelain or enamel that expose the base material to moisture
  • Rust stains that don't lift with cleaning and return within days
  • A basin that holds standing water due to warping or poor slope
  • Persistent drain odors that don't clear after cleaning the trap and line
  • A layout with too few basins or no space for a dish rack, cutting board, or colander

A cracked sink isn't just cosmetic. Water seeps into the cabinet below and damages the surrounding structure. Rust that returns after scrubbing usually means the enamel coating has worn through, and no amount of cleaning will reverse that. If your kitchen has changed but your sink hasn't, that issue alone is reason enough to schedule a kitchen sink replacement.

The Most Popular Kitchen Sink Styles and Materials

Choosing a new sink involves deciding on the mounting style and the material. Both affect cost, installation complexity, and how the sink holds up under daily use. The most common mounting styles are:

  • Drop-In: Drops into a pre-cut hole and rests on the countertop rim. Works with most countertop materials and is the simplest to swap out during a replacement.
  • Undermount: Mounts below the countertop for a seamless surface. Easier to wipe debris into the basin, but requires a solid-surface or stone countertop to support the weight.
  • Farmhouse: Features an exposed front panel and a wide, deep basin. Requires cabinet modification during sink installation, so it's not a simple swap.
  • Integrated: Built directly into the countertop as one continuous surface. High-end look, but any damage to the sink often means replacing the entire counter.

When it comes to materials, stainless steel is a common choice because it handles heat, resists staining, and holds up well over years of use. Composite granite sinks offer a similar durability profile with more color options. Cast iron with enamel coating is heavy and long-lasting, but chips if you drop something hard on it. Fireclay is dense and scratch-resistant, though it costs more and adds a lot of weight to the cabinet structure.

A qualified sink installer in Waxahachie can walk you through which styles work with your existing counter and cabinet configuration before you commit to a purchase.

What Happens During a Professional Kitchen Sink Installation

During a kitchen sink installation, the plumbing connections, drain assembly, and countertop cutout all need to be handled correctly, or you'll have leaks and drainage problems within weeks. Here's what a professional installation normally covers:

  • Shutting off the water supply and disconnecting the supply lines and drain assembly
  • Removing the old sink and inspecting the cabinet interior for moisture damage, mold, or soft wood that needs to be addressed before the new sink goes in
  • Modifying the countertop cutout if the new sink has different dimensions
  • Setting the new sink and securing it with clips, adhesive, or mounting hardware, depending on the design
  • Reconnecting supply lines, installing the new drain basket and P-trap, and testing for leaks at every connection

Garbage disposals, soap dispensers, and filtered water taps all need to be reinstalled or repositioned during this process, too. Skipping the leak check or rushing the drain assembly is where most DIY installations go wrong. A licensed plumber in Waxahachie checks every connection and runs the water before calling the job complete.

If you're looking for kitchen sink repair in Waxahachie alongside a replacement, this is the time to handle any corroded supply lines, a failing garbage disposal, or slow drainage caused by buildup in the drain line. Fixing those during installation saves a second service call later.

How to Keep Your New Kitchen Sink in Good Shape Long Term

A new sink holds up well when you treat it according to its material. Stainless steel scratches from abrasive scrubbers and stains from standing water with high mineral content. Rinse it after each use and dry it periodically to prevent mineral deposits from building up. Composite and fireclay sinks resist scratches better, but can crack if you drop cast-iron cookware directly on them. For the drain and plumbing connections:

  • Run hot water down into the drain after washing greasy dishes to push residue through the P-trap.
  • Use a sink strainer to catch food before it reaches the drain line.
  • Clean the drain basket and stopper weekly to prevent biofilm buildup.
  • Avoid pouring cooking grease or coffee grounds down your drain, as both contribute to clogs faster than most other kitchen waste.

The caulk seal around the sink rim is the other area people ignore until it causes a problem. Caulk shrinks and cracks with temperature changes, and a broken seal lets water get between the sink and counter. Check it once a year and recaulk if you see gaps or discoloration.

Sink replacement in Waxahachie extends the life of your kitchen investment when it's paired with good maintenance habits. A sink installed correctly and maintained well can last 15 to 30 years, depending on the material.

How Does a Sump Pump Work and When Does It Need to Be Replaced?

A sump pump sits in a pit at the lowest point of a basement or crawl space and activates automatically when water reaches a certain level, and pumps it away from the foundation to prevent flooding. Most units last seven to ten years, depending on how often they cycle and whether they've been properly maintained. Signs of a failing sump pump include unusual noises during operation, visible rust or corrosion, and water in the pit that isn't being cleared as quickly as it should be.
